How to Make White Chicken Chili

Step 1: Sauté the Aromatics

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at. Add chopped onion and sauté until softened, about 3–5 minutes. Then add minced garlic and cook for an additional 30 seconds until fragrant.

Step 2: Combine Ingredients

Add low-sodium chicken broth, diced green chilies, ground cumin, cayenne pepper, paprika, dried oregano, lime juice, along with salt and pepper to taste into the pot.

Step 3: Prepare the Beans

Drain and rinse the great northern beans in a strainer. Measure out a ladleful of beans and place them in a food processor with a splash of broth from the soup. Puree until smooth—this step is optional but will yield a creamier chili!

Step 4: Simmer the Chili

Add both pureed beans and whole beans along with corn into the soup pot. Bring everything to a simmer and cook uncovered for about 15 to 30 minutes.

Step 5: Finish with Creaminess

Remove from heat and stir in sour cream along with the shredded cooked chicken until well combined.

Step 6: Serve It Up!

Serve your delicious white chicken chili garnished with fresh cilantro, shredded cheese, avocado slices, and tortilla chips if desired. Enjoy!

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Making White Chicken Chili can be a delightful experience, but there are common pitfalls to watch out for.

  • Overcooking the Chicken: This can lead to dry, tough chicken. To avoid this, use leftover chicken or rotisserie chicken that is already cooked.
  • Ignoring Spice Levels: Many people forget to adjust the spices according to their taste. Start with less cayenne pepper and add more gradually as needed.
  • Not Using Enough Liquid: If the chili is too thick, it can become unappetizing. Always ensure you have enough broth to achieve your desired consistency.
  • Skipping the Pureeing Step: Some recipes skip blending part of the beans for creaminess. Pureeing a portion creates a smooth texture that enhances the overall dish.
  • Forgetting to Season at Each Step: Seasoning in layers improves flavor depth. Taste as you go and adjust salt and pepper accordingly.

Storage & Reheating Instructions

Refrigerator Storage

  • Store any leftovers in an airtight container.
  • White Chicken Chili will last up to 4 days in the fridge.

Freezing White Chicken Chili

  • Use freezer-safe containers or bags.
  • The chili freezes well for up to 3 months.

Reheating White Chicken Chili

  •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and bake covered for about 20-30 minutes until heated through.
  • Microwave: Heat in a microwave-safe bowl for 2-3 minutes, stirring halfway through.
  • Stovetop: Place in a pot over medium heat, stirring occasionally until hot.

Frequently Asked Questions

Here are some common questions about White Chicken Chili that may help you enjoy this dish even more.

What is White Chicken Chili?

White Chicken Chili is a creamy soup made with shredded chicken, white beans, green chilies, and spices. It’s a lighter alternative to traditional chili.

How can I make White Chicken Chili healthier?

You can use low-fat sour cream or Greek yogurt instead of regular sour cream. Adding more vegetables like bell peppers and zucchini can also boost nutrition.

Can I make White Chicken Chili in a slow cooker?

Yes! Simply combine all ingredients in your slow cooker and cook on low for 6-8 hours or high for 3-4 hours until everything is heated through.

What toppings go well with White Chicken Chili?

Popular toppings include fresh cilantro, avocado slices, shredded cheese, tortilla chips, and green onions. Feel free to customize it!

Is White Chicken Chili gluten-free?

Yes! As long as you use gluten-free broth and beans, this dish is naturally gluten-free.

Description

Creamy White Chicken Chili is the perfect dish for those chilly evenings when you crave warmth and comfort. This easy-to-make recipe features tender shredded chicken, creamy white beans, and a delightful blend of spices that create a rich flavor profile.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 small yellow onion, chopped
  • 2 garlic cloves, finely minced
  • 2 1/2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 2 4 oz cans diced green chilies
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ons ground cumin
  • 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1/2 teaspoon paprika
  • Juice from 1/2 small lime
  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• 2 15 oz cans great northern beans
  • 1 cup sour cream (or plain Greek yogurt)
  • 1 cup corn (frozen or fresh)
  • 2 heaping cups cooked chicken, shredded
  • Fresh cilantro
  • Shredded cheese
  • Tortilla chips
  • Green onions
  • Avocado

Instructions

  1.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at. Sauté chopped onion until softened (3-5 minutes), then add minced garlic and cook for 30 seconds.
  2. Stir in chicken broth, diced green chilies, spices, lime juice, salt, and pepper.
  3. Rinse beans; puree half with a splash of broth for creaminess.
  4. Add both pureed and whole beans along with corn to the pot. Simmer for 15–30 minutes.
  5. Remove from heat and stir in sour cream and shredded chicken until well combined.
  6. Serve garnished with cilantro, cheese, avocado slices, and tortilla chips.
